Papers and correspondence relating to the legacy of Colonel A.J.C. Cunningham, 1930-1960
Series
In his will Cunningham left 'one-twelfth part (of my residuary estate) for preparing new Mathematical Tables in the Theory of Numbers'. The sum involved was approximately £3,000. The correspondence discusses the interpretation of the terms of the will and the purposes to which the legacy should most usefully be put. The minutes and annual reports from 1930 onwards also refer to the bequest. Correspondents include:
- William Edward Hodgson Berwick (1888-1944)
- Leslie John Comrie (1893-1950)
- Godfrey Harold Hardy (1865-1947)
- Hans Arnold Heilbronn (1908-1975)
- Sir William Hodge (1903-1975)
- Edward Lindsay Ince (1891-1941)
- Louis Joel Mordell (1888-1972)
- George Neville Watson (1886-1965)
- A.E. Western
